
The Hotel Jaragua's Teatro La Fiesta hosted the concert 'Dominicana canta a Pablo', a tribute to Cuban singer-songwriter Pablo Milanés, founder of the Nueva Trova movement, as reported by Al Momento.
The evening brought together several Dominican artists performing Milanés’s best repertoire, in an event that shows how culture becomes a tourism magnet.
